    I have to disagree.

    Barrera went 2/1 over Morales and has a superior resume to Marquez, even if I do believe Juan could be an undefeated fighter.

    Pacquiao gets huge credit for beating on shop worn fighters (Oscar, Morales) and also getting decisions in fights he could have lost (Marquez 1 and 2).

    Greatness

    1. Barrera
    2. Morales
    3. Pacquiao
    4. Marquez

    I'm not a Pacquiao hater. He's exciting hell. But you can't ignore these facts.

    I believe Barrera is the most skillfull of the three Mexicans.

    He is certainly the best combination puncher of the three, and he is a lot more imaginative with his shot selection than both of them.

    I think Marquez is a close second, but his variety isn't on the same level as Barrera, who worked both head and body effectively.

    Just my opinion, but I'm a fan of all three fighters. All of them are supremely skillful.
